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

книги / Построение моделей бизнес-процессов

..pdf
Скачиваний:
22
Добавлен:
12.11.2023
Размер:
22 Mб
Скачать

Рис. 89. Регистрация пассажира на рейс

101

101

102

Рис. 90. Процессы оказания юридической консультации

102

Иначе сотрудник распечатывает и заполняет посадочный талон, используя для этого информационную систему, и отдает пассажиру посадочный талон и паспорт. Затем сотрудник выясняет, нет ли запрещенного груза. Если есть такой груз, то просит пассажира убрать его из багажа. После этого сотрудник забирает багаж и ручную кладь и регистрирует их. При обнаружении превышения веса багажа пассажир оплачивает лишний вес. Завершается процесс вручением пассажиру багажной квитанции и пожеланием приятного полета.

Заметим, что в приведенной диаграмме использовано два свернутых подпроцесса, один из них Ad-Hoc (регистрация багажа включает ряд ручных и автоматизированных действий).

Рис. 90 показывает, как независимые процессы могут быть связаны через базу данных. Первый процесс, «юридическая консультация», может запускаться много раз в течение каждого месяца. Он включает проведение консультации и регистрацию затраченного времени. Данные о проведенной консультации заносятся в базу данных.

Второй процесс запускается один раз в месяц (в первый день). Из базы считываются данные об оплачиваемых часах, создается и отправляется клиенту счет-фактура. Затем ожидается оплата и, если она задерживается на две недели, клиенту посылают напоминание. При поступлении денег процесс завершается событием «счет оплачен». Как видим, в этой диаграмме оба процесса взаимодействуют с клиентом посредством потоков сообщений, а в модели второго процесса использован шлюз по событиям.

На рис. 91 приведена модель процесса импорта заказов из торговой биржи в ERP-систему. Каждые 10 минут запускается основной процесс: с биржи считываются все поступившие за это время заказы. Набор заказов обрабатывается подпроцессом «Заказ». Подпроцесс выполняется столько раз, сколько заказов в наборе (на это указывает маркер многоэкземплярности). Каждый заказ сначала проверяется на корректность даты и при положительном результате импортируется в ERP-систему. Таким обра-

103

зом, одному экземпляру основного процесса соответствует много экземпляров встроенного подпроцесса.

Рис. 91. Процесс импорта заказов с биржи

Рис. 92. Обработка заявки на товар

Следующий пример – диаграмма выполнения заказа от клиента, показан на рис. 92. Она легко читается без дополнительного описания. Здесь следует обратить внимание на представление

104

взаимодействия участников посредством потоков сообщений. Возможен другой вариант модели, в котором действия менеджера

имастера размещены в одном пуле с двумя дорожками, тогда между ними вместо потоков сообщений будут потоки операций.

Теперь вернемся к моделированию процесса «Заказ пиццы». В отличие от модели на рис. 59, построенной с точки зрения клиента, на рис. 93 процесс смоделирован с точек зрения и клиента,

ипиццерии.

Рис. 93. Модель процесса «Заказ пиццы»

Клиент выбирает пиццу и делает заказ. Клерк пиццерии, получив заказ, передает его повару. После выпечки пицца попадает к курьеру, который доставляет ее клиенту и получает от него оплату. На этом нормальный процесс пиццерии полностью завершается. Если происходит задержка, то через 60 мин клиент обращается к клерку с жалобой. Клерк приносит извинения, и клиент продолжает ждать. Жалобы и принесение извинений могут повторяться через 60 мин до получения пиццы (см. обратную связь на событийный шлюз). После получения клиентом пиццы и удовлетворения голода заканчивается процесс клиента.

105

В организациях часто возникает необходимость в одобрении некоторого документа или решения несколькими лицами. На рис. 94 представлена диаграмма процессов согласования (одобрения). Модератор (механизм, например корпоративный портал) основного процесса выносит решение о передаче документа на одобрение согласующему 1-й стадии, который оценивает запрос, затем документирует и представляет свое решение модератору. В случае неодобрения процесс завершается отклонением запроса. При одобрении модератор выносит решение о передаче запроса 2-му согласующему. Последний действует аналогично 1-му согласующему. В итоге запрос либо одобряется, либо отклоняется на 2-й стадии.

Рис. 94. Диаграмма процесса «Двухстадийное одобрение»

Иногда конкретный состав утверждающих зависит от типа документа или важности вопроса. Тогда утверждающих для каждого экземпляра бизнес-процесса необходимо определять дина-

106

мически. Для этого можно добавить сервисную задачу «Определить первого и второго утверждающего» (рис. 95). Такая задача означает, что механизм корпоративного портала автоматически определяет состав утверждающих в зависимости от заранее заданных критериев.

Рис. 95. Согласование с динамическим определением согласующих

Аналогичная ситуация – многоуровневая организация поддержки пользователя программного продукта (ПП), подобная применявшейся в одной IT-компании. Она представлена на диаграмме рис. 96 как взаимодействие четырех процессов.

Клиент обратился с возникшей у него проблемой при работе с ПП к сотруднику клиентской службы. Сотрудник связывается с клиентом и уточняет проблему. Разобравшись с проблемой, он сообщает клиенту ее решение. Если же он не может сам решить проблему, то запрашивает помощь у службы поддержки 1-го уровня. Решение сообщается сотруднику, а он объясняет его клиенту. При невозможности решить проблему на 1-м уров-

107

не запрашивается помощь 2-го уровня поддержки. Найденное решение сообщается на 1-й уровень, который передает его сотруднику, а сотрудник клиенту. Если для решения проблемы требуются исправления в программе, то 2-й уровень обращается к разработчикам. Разработчик либо вносит исправления, либо сообщает, что проблема будет решена в следующей версии ПП. Об этом извещается клиент через оба уровня поддержки и сотрудника, принявшего обращение.

Рис. 96. Процесс поддержки VIP-пользователя

Рассмотрим подробно модель процесса присуждения Нобелевской премии. Для примера возьмем присуждение премии по медицине (рис. 97). Выбором кандидатов и ведением процесса занимается нобелевский комитет по медицине (далее Комитет).

108

Рис. 97. Модель процесса «Присуждение Нобелевской премии»

109

109

Процедура присуждения Нобелевской премии начинается в сентябре предшествующего года с запуска Комитетом своего процесса. Это основной процесс всей компании присуждения премии, он включает следующие 10 действий: 1) Комитет рассылает около 3000 конфиденциальных форм номинации организациям и лицам (номинаторам), которые могут выдвигать кандидатов. 2) Через некоторое время Комитет собирает заполненные формы. 3) Просматривает полученные формы и делает предварительный выбор кандидатов. 4) Определяет необходимость в экспертной помощи. Если не требуется, то переходит на подпроцесс составления отчета (шаг 8). 5) Посылает список предварительно отобранных кандидатов экспертам. 6) Собирает отчеты экспертов по оценке работ кандидатов. 7) Делает окончательный выбор кандидатов и их работ. 8) Готовит рекомендательный отчет. 9) Посылает отчет Нобелевской ассамблее. 10. Проводит церемонию вручения Нобелевской премии.

Процесс номинаторов активируется получением форм номинации от Комитета. Каждый номинатор 1) определяет потенциальных кандидатов; 2) посылает заполненные формы в Комитет. Номинатор может номинировать одного или более кандидатов.

Процесс экспертов начинается с получения списка предварительных кандидатур на премию. Каждый эксперт 1) оценивает работы кандидата; 2) отправляет в Комитетотчетпо оценке кандидатов.

Процесс Нобелевской ассамблеи запускается при поступлении отчета Комитета. Ассамблея 1) на 1-й встрече проводит обсуждение номинации; 2) на 2-й встрече выбирает лауреатов; 3) объявляет лауреатов Нобелевской премии.

На приведенной диаграмме ясно показано взаимодействие четырех вышеописанных процессов. Также отметим, что процессы номинаторов и экспертов являются многоэкземплярными.

Следующий пример – еще одна диаграмма процесса продаж, приведенная на рис. 98.

Поступивший заказ должен быть согласован. Если он согласован, то клиенту выставляется счет и ожидают его оплату. Про-

110

Соседние файлы в папке книги